Team News: Wolves make two changes for Coventry FA Cup tie

Two changes have been made by Wolverhampton Wanderers for their FA Cup quarterfinal matchup with Coventry City on Saturday.

Head coach Gary O’Neil was vague in the lead-up to the game at Molineux regarding the availability of Matheus Cunha, Pedro Neto, and Jean-Ricner Bellegarde. Cunha made an appearance in full training following a hamstring injury.

But due to Bellegarde’s and Neto’s injuries from last weekend, O’Neil only makes the two changes for the game against the Sky Blues, meaning all three players miss it.

O’Neill drops back from his defensive four against Fulham, bringing Tommy Doyle into the middle, and Toti Gomes goes back to the back three.

Since Craig Dawson is still sidelined due to a groyne injury, Santiago Bueno is back in the defence, and Nathan Fraser is starting at the front for the second straight game.

Up to five Wolves players who are on the bench as substitutes have never started a game for the first team.

Coventry City manager Mark Robins on February 26, 2024

Mark Robins, the manager of Coventry, has also made two changes to the starting lineup from the 2-1 victory over Watford.

Victor Torp, who appeared to have suffered a hamstring problem at Vicarage Road, and Liam Kelly both come off the replacements’ bench.

Milan van Ewijk takes over at right wing-back, Josh Eccles shifts to central midfield, and Ben Sheaf is called up after making his comeback from an injury that kept him out for nearly six weeks against the Hornets.
